Neighborhood
The lodge is located in the Terry Peak area near Lead, South Dakota, tucked into the scenic Black Hills—known for year-round outdoor adventures like skiing, hiking, biking, and ATVing.

Just blocks from Terry Peak Ski Area, it’s a perfect base for winter fun. The property also sits on an ATV trail to Cheyenne Crossing and Spearfish Canyon, and you can hop on the Mickelson Trail at the mountain’s base for a peaceful walk or bike ride.

Nearby, explore the historic towns of Lead and Deadwood. Grab a bite at Lewie’s—famous for burgers, onion rings, and beer—or head to Deadwood for a taste of the Old West, with its lively restaurants, shops, and classic saloons.

Getting around
Having a vehicle is essential for exploring all that the area has to offer. The road leading up to Terry Peak is well-maintained and fully paved. During the winter months, a four-wheel drive or all-wheel drive vehicle is strongly recommended for safe travel.

The Terry Valley neighborhood is ideally located—just minutes from Lead, 6 miles from Deadwood, and 18 miles from Sturgis. We’ve placed a magnet on the cabin’s fridge with the contact info for a local cab company that offers regular pick-up and drop-off service.

The driveway can comfortably fit a pickup truck with one trailer. If your group has two trailers, one may need to be carefully backed into the parking pad located on the north side of the house.
